Mothercare acquires social media site

Mothercare has acquired pregnancy and parenting social media site gurgle.com.

The global parenting retailer, which already has a stake in the site, has bought the remaining share of the business held by Fleming Media.

Gurgle.com is aiming to become the leading information and social media brand in the UK pregnancy and parenting sector, while also growing its profile in international markets. It competes with other social networking sites targeting the same demographic, such as mumsnet.com.

Further integration opportunities will be created between the site and Mothercare, though it will maintain its independent voice.

It will also be leveraging the opportunity for greater reach of its target audience of mothers and parents-to-be through Mothercare, offering advertisers additional ways to communicate with consumers.

Jeremy Maxwell, Mothercare direct channels director, says: “Gurgle.com has grown rapidly, with around 300,000 unique visitors per month and over 100,000 members who already ‘gurgle’ with each other.

“With the full backing of Mothercare gurgle.com now has the opportunity to increase its reach dramatically, to invest in new site functionality, and to provide its users with an even more engaging experience.”
